    Ketoconazole, sold under the brand name Nizoral, among others, is an antiandrogen, antifungal, and antiglucocorticoid medication used to treat a number of fungal infections. [11] Applied to the skin it is used for fungal skin infections such as tinea , cutaneous candidiasis , pityriasis versicolor , dandruff , and seborrheic dermatitis . [ 12 ]

    Griseofulvin is an antifungal medication used to treat a number of types of dermatophytoses (ringworm). [1] This includes fungal infections of the nails and scalp, as well as the skin when antifungal creams have not worked. [2]
